Attorney General’s Statement Regarding Subpoenas

Today, legal counsel representing the Lincoln and Omaha Dioceses moved to quash the subpoenas issued by the Attorney General’s Office.

Based on information the Dioceses voluntarily provided in the fall of 2018 in response to the Attorney General’s letter to Nebraska Dioceses, it was apparent the records produced were not complete.

As of today, there are a number of Catholic institutions that have complied with the subpoenas. Those records have contained information not previously produced. The Attorney General’s foremost concern is that these records be produced in a complete and unaltered state. The Attorney General's Office has agreed to have further discussions but believes that information not yet disclosed, needs to be made available for review as soon as possible.
